2023 BRFSS Survey Results: Local Health Director Region 5 Demographics

Health Status

General Health Indicator

  Total
Respond.^
Excellent/Vg/Good Fair/Poor
N % C.I.(95%) N % C.I.(95%)
North Carolina 4,075 3,283 80.6 78.8-82.4 792 19.4 17.6-21.2
Region 5 578 487 86.1 82.4-89.1 91 13.9 10.9-17.6
GENDER
Male 256 224 89.0 83.6-92.8 32 11.0 7.2-16.4
Female 322 263 83.4 77.9-87.7 59 16.6 12.3-22.1
RACE
Non-Hispanic White 363 319 88.9 84.5-92.1 44 11.1 7.9-15.5
Non-Hispanic Black 108 86 79.6 68.2-87.7 22 20.4 12.3-31.8
Other 97 75 85.4 76.6-91.3 22 14.6 8.7-23.4
AGE
18-44 210 192 92.6 87.8-95.6 18 7.4 4.4-12.2
45-64 191 148 77.4 69.2-84.0 43 22.6 16.0-30.8
65+ 163 136 84.3 75.7-90.3 27 15.7 9.7-24.3
EDUCATION
H.S. or Less 159 112 77.4 69.0-84.1 47 22.6 15.9-31.0
Some Post-H.S. 131 109 88.7 82.2-93.0 22 11.3 7.0-17.8
College Graduate 283 261 92.8 88.3-95.6 22 7.2 4.4-11.7
HOUSEHOLD INCOME
Less than $50,000 159 112 75.9 67.7-82.5 47 24.1 17.5-32.3
$50,000+ 283 265 93.6 89.4-96.3 18 6.4 3.7-10.6
Don't know/Not Sure 127 103 82.3 72.0-89.4 24 17.7 10.6-28.0

PLEASE NOTE: Due to changes in the weighting methodology and other factors, results from 2023 are NOT comparable to 2010
and earlier years.

***The estimate was suppressed because it did not meet statistical reliability standards. See BRFSS 2023 Annual Results Technical Notes for more details.

^Use caution in interpreting cell sizes less than 50, % = Percentage, C.I.(95%) = Confidence Interval (at 95 percent probability level).
Percentages are weighted to population characteristics and therefore cannot be calculated exactly from the numbers in this table.
